42 | ||
43 | ||
44 | /* | |
45 | * Within SVGA_ESCAPE_NSID_VMWARE, we multiplex commands according to | |
46 | * the first DWORD of escape data (after the nsID and size). As a | |
47 | * guideline we're using the high word and low word as a major and | |
48 | * minor command number, respectively. | |
49 | * | |
50 | * Major command number allocation: | |
51 | * | |
52 | * 0000: Reserved | |
53 | * 0001: SVGA_ESCAPE_VMWARE_LOG (svga_binary_logger.h) | |
54 | * 0002: SVGA_ESCAPE_VMWARE_VIDEO (svga_overlay.h) | |
55 | * 0003: SVGA_ESCAPE_VMWARE_HINT (svga_escape.h) | |
56 | */ | |

59 | ||
60 | ||
61 | /* | |
62 | * SVGA Hint commands. | |
63 | * | |
64 | * These escapes let the SVGA driver provide optional information to | |
65 | * he host about the state of the guest or guest applications. The | |
66 | * host can use these hints to make user interface or performance | |
67 | * decisions. | |
68 | * | |
69 | * Notes: | |
70 | * | |
71 | * - SVGA_ESCAPE_VMWARE_HINT_FULLSCREEN is deprecated for guests | |
72 | * that use the SVGA Screen Object extension. Instead of sending | |
73 | * this escape, use the SVGA_SCREEN_FULLSCREEN_HINT flag on your | |
74 | * Screen Object. | |
75 | */ | |
